On average across the year,
no, Colorado, United States is not hotter than
Kirkland, Washington
.
Colorado, United States has an average temperature of 10°C/50°F and Kirkland, Washington has an average temperature of 12°C/54°F.
Colorado, United States's hottest month is July, with an average maximum temperature of 31°C/88°F, which is hotter than Kirkland, Washington's hottest month (August, with an average maximum temperature of 26°C/79°F).
On average across the year, yes, Colorado, United States is colder than Kirkland, Washington . Colorado, United States has an average minimum temperature of 2°C/36°F and Kirkland, Washington has an average minimum temperature of 8°C/46°F.
On average across the year,
no, Colorado, United States has less rain than
Kirkland, Washington. Colorado, United States has an average annual rainfall of 406mm and Kirkland, Washington has an average annual rainfall of 1094mm.
Colorado, United States's wettest month is May, with an average monthly rainfall of 69mm, which is drier than Kirkland, Washington's wettest month (November, with an average monthly rainfall of 166mm).
